Abstract
The present invention provides a golf club head, in which a stable high-inertia moment is generated at the time of down swinging and impacting of a golf club, thereby reliably achieving the effect of increase in driving distance. A golf club head has a plurality of hollow chambersarranged in mutually parallel relation and in mutually adjacent relation within a headfrom a heeltoward a toe. Each hollow chamberis faced with a sole-forming wall. A weightcomposed of a granular body or liquid body is sealed in each of the hollow chambers, and each of the hollow chambersis provided with an openable and closable inlet/outlet portfor charging the weightinto each of the hollow chambers
